Sundays at 10:30PM on HBO



Wikipedia posted:

Veep is an HBO television comedy series, starring Julia Louis-Dreyfus, set in the office of Selina Meyer, a fictional Vice President, and subsequent President, of the United States. The series is a spin-off set in the same universe as The Thick of It also created by Armando Iannucci. He also created the Academy Award-nominated film In the Loop (2009), which starred several Veep cast members alongside several Thick of It cast members.


Also starring Anna Chlumsky, Tony Hale, Matt Walsh, Gary Cole, Reid Scott, Timothy Simons, Kevin Dunn and Sufe Bradshaw. You know the deal, zillions of awards and accolades, all deserved. Political satire.

This will be Armando Iannucci's (The Thick of it, I'm Alan Partrdige, In The Loop) last season as showrunner. :( He will be replaced by David Mandel of Curb Your Enthusiasm fame for the already confirmed fifth season of Veep.
